Dimensional profile of self-esteem among university students: results of a confirmatory factor analysis

Abstract

Introduction: A balanced self-esteem, with positive and negative aspects, contributes to forming more resilient individuals and able to face the challenges of university life. This study evaluated the two-dimensional structure of the Rosenberg Self-esteem Scale (RSES) in Peruvian university students, following previous evidence on the validity of this two-factor approach. Methodology: A cross-sectional and instrumental design was employed with 601 undergraduate students. Results: RSES demonstrated high internal consistency and convergent validity, with Cronbach's alpha and McDonald's omega coefficients above 0.70. The AFC results supported a two-dimensional model. The model's adjustment rates confirmed the robustness of this structure. Discussions: These results are consistent with previous literature on the two-dimensional structure of self-esteem in student samples. Conclusions: The utility of RSES as a reliable and valid tool for the evaluation of self-esteem in this population is reinforced, suggesting its relevance for future research and practical applications in the educational and clinical fields.
